Balancing Work and Caring for Aging Parents in 2026

In 2026, balancing a career while caring for aging parents has become one of the biggest challenges facing families in Greenwood Village, Centennial, Cherry Hills, Denver, Aurora, Englewood, and surrounding Colorado communities. As more seniors choose to age safely at home, adult children and family caregivers are struggling to manage demanding work schedules while providing daily support for loved ones.

According to the latest research from the Pew Research Center, about 1 in 10 U.S. adults are actively caring for an aging parent, and many report increased emotional stress, financial strain, and career disruption due to caregiving responsibilities. Meanwhile, AARP estimates that family caregivers provide unpaid care valued at more than $1 trillion annually nationwide, proving how essential caregiving has become in today’s healthcare system.

The Growing Caregiver Crisis in Colorado

Today’s caregiver often works full-time while also helping aging parents with medications, meals, transportation, mobility, and companionship. Across the Denver metro area, many adults are part of the “sandwich generation,” balancing careers, children, and aging parents simultaneously.

Common caregiver challenges include:

  • Stress and burnout
  • Missed work opportunities
  • Mental and emotional exhaustion
  • Difficulty managing medical appointments
  • Financial pressure from unpaid caregiving responsibilities

As Colorado’s senior population continues to grow, more families in Centennial, Aurora, and Englewood are searching for trusted support solutions that allow seniors to remain independent while reducing pressure on family caregivers.

The Future of Caregiving: Technology + Human Support

In 2026, caregiving technology such as telehealth services, wearable health monitors, medication reminder apps, and remote wellness tracking is helping families stay connected. However, technology alone cannot replace compassionate human interaction.

That’s why professional caregivers remain essential for seniors who need companionship, personal assistance, and daily support.
